Transaction f7166f4ee234c067315a7fa7b52158924bfb04fa622965c58800203c676e610d
1 Input
2 Outputs
- f7166f4ee234c067315a7fa7b52158924bfb04fa622965c58800203c676e610d:0
- f7166f4ee234c067315a7fa7b52158924bfb04fa622965c58800203c676e610d:1
value 4340
address 1MbkzHfDgsLTwrZWMypD8VkfAKdemvGfbP
value 209670
address 34gzyZBq2gnxSqRwAo6NxfnHgQsZNfir7Z